CANedge2
2x CAN/LIN Data Logger (SD + WiFi)
The 2xCAN/LIN logger records timestamped CAN bus data (Classical/CAN FD) to the extractable 8 GB industrial SD card.
The device connects via WiFi access points (e.g. WLAN or 3G/4G routers) to securely push data to your own server. Ideal for telematics, field tests, diagnostics, predictive maintenance.
CSS Electronics, CAN bus and the CANedge2
how it works
● Set up your own S3 server (~5 min)
● Configure your CANedge2 with your
server/WiFi details
● Connect it to your CAN bus
application to start logging
● Data is auto-pushed to your server
and can be processed via the free
software/API tools and DBC files

Telematics dashboards via InfluxDB and Grafana
issue: We lacked browser data visualization
The CANedge2 integrates with various software tools - but previously no dashboard solution:
● Configuration editor: Load & edit JSON config files
● MF4 converters: Convert log files to other file formats
● asammdf: View, edit, DBC decode, plot log files
● Python API: Load & DBC decode log files
● CANcloud: Manage CANedge2 devices & data
Telematics dashboards via InfluxDB and Grafana
how to best create a dashboard integration?
Challenge
Our users wanted to visualize
their CAN bus data in the
browser - ala a classic
telematics dashboard
Complication
Specific user requirements:
● Need intra-second frequency
● 100% panel customization
required (with no coding)
● Setup has to be really easy
● Solution needs to be
optionally 100% free & open
● Should scale for big data
Solution
Process log files via Python
API, write decoded data to
InfluxDB, visualize in Grafana
(facilitated via step-by-step
guide and plug & play scripts)

why Grafana and InfluxDB?
Why Grafana?
● Very popular (41K+ github stars)
● Intuitive/easy front end customization
● 100% free and open source
● Optional cloud (incl. free starter)
● Many plugins incl. geo maps
● Easy support for variables, alerts
Why InfluxDB?
● Very popular (21K+ github stars)
● Natively supported by Grafana
● 100% free and open source
● Optional cloud (incl. free starter)
● Grafana & Influx Cloud Starter = easy
● Simple-to-use Python write API
● Intuitive explorer functionality
Telematics dashboards via InfluxDB and Grafana
how did we implement it?
● High level article to explain concept and possibilities
● Our users need to be able to set everything up themselves
● “Time-to-awesome” is key - start simple! (free starter cloud)
● Optimized step-by-step guide with sample data + DBC
● Each device = ‘measurement’, each parameter = ‘field’

pros & cons of the implementation
Telematics dashboards via InfluxDB and Grafana
Pros
● Easy to get started due to cloud
starters and plug & play data/script
● 100% free & open source - or paid
convenience via full/partial cloud
● Users can fully customize their solution
- without being developers
Cons
● Our devices push data to S3, so an “S3
data source” would be “cleaner” (avoid
duplicate data storage)
● Periodic uploads can result in users
needing to crunch several GB at once
● Flux support in Grafana still semi-new
